What term describes starting music but not tracking until a later time?

Explanation:
Starting music without logging the cue until later is about rolling the audio early while keeping the cue out of the rundown until the precise moment it’s needed. This is called a dead roll. The term emphasizes that the sound is in progress (the music is rolling) but the cue is not actively tracked or treated as a formal entry in the program schedule yet, giving you flexibility to bring it live at the exact right time. For example, you might dead roll a theme during a host’s intro so the bed is ready, and only officially log and trigger it when the transition to the next segment occurs. The other terms describe different behaviors: a post roll would play after the main action, a deferred cue would be scheduled to start later but still tracked, and a hold track would keep a track ready without starting it.
